BACKGROUND: The International Rescue Committee, one of the world’s largest humanitarian international NGOs, provides relief, rehabilitation and development support to vulnerable people and communities over 30 countries. We began work in Ethiopia in 2000 in response to severe drought in Ethiopia’s Somali region and are currently providing assistance to Ethiopians and refugees in six regions in Ethiopia, implementing emergency and development programs in health, water and sanitation, economic recovery and development (ERD), women’s protection and empowerment, education, child protection, and multi-sectoral emergency response.

The International Rescue Committee (IRC) is planning to implement a Multi-Sectoral Emergency Support to Conflict-Affected Local Communities and Internally Displaced Persons across the country funded by Lego Foundation child focused emergency response mechanism managed by IRC. Under this program, the IRC will provide emergency Nutrition, Health, Education in Emergency, CWI, and Protection intervention including Cash Bases Assistance.
